Test plan note — Fieldnote offline mode. When validating offline capture, ensure the device queue persists across app restarts and that survey photos are chunked before sync. Pay attention to clock skew: the Kestrel sync service rejects records stamped more than six hours in the future, so set device time deliberately in at least one case. All sync assertions run against the Harrowgate staging cluster, never production. The test harness authenticates to the sync endpoint using the bearer token below.

login token, yajeg-fawif: eyJhbGciOiJIUzI1NiIsInR5cCI6IkpXVCJ9.eyJzdWIiOiIEdPQYnZXaZIn0.HSRTnYZBx0Qc

Brightmoor's event schema registry (Schemavault) enforces hard limits to keep compatibility checks fast. Exceeding a quota fails the publish, not the producer, so releases can ship with stale schemas if nobody checks. Quota bumps require a platform ticket and a release-freeze window. Soft limits warn at 80%. The enforced limits are defined by these constants.

constants for yagaf-taweg:
WEIGHTS = {
    "belael": 881,
    "pelael": 167,
    "ulaix": 116,
}

**Runbook 5.3 — Safe Lock Transfer**

Replacement lock for the Wrenhall vault safe ships from Kettleworth workshop in a sealed hard case. Records team logs the case number on dispatch and arrival. One courier, direct route, no relay points. Case stays sealed; opening voids the fitting warranty. Receiving locksmith confirms seal integrity before sign-off. File both signatures in the transfer register same day. At pickup, give the courier the following instruction.

dispatch memo: the istwyn norwyn courier leaves the lamael kaswyn briwyn tamix jorael gorix zoreth holir ledger at gate 3079 under passcode 677723

Handover note — Stormrelay fan-out service

For future maintainers: Stormrelay fans weather alerts out to regional subscriber queues. Ingest is idempotent; dedupe keys are alert-id plus issuance hour. The fan-out workers scale on queue depth, capped at 40 to protect the downstream push gateway. If all workers crash-loop, the sealed config bundle must be restored before restart. The recovery passphrase for that bundle is below.

vault phrase of yaguf-hahaf = druath-holix